40 Great Nail Art Ideas - Mint Green - Half and Half

Week 36 of the 52 week 40 Great Nail Art Idea's Challenge.

This week the prompt is a colour prompt of Mint Green and my personal pattern prompt - Half and Half.

I struggled with this prompt for quite a bit.  I wasn't quite sure what to do.  But I did it in the end.

I wish I had taken a bit more time and used a better sponge, but overall I am really quite pleased with how this turned out.

I painted half and half with each of my colours striaght on to my nails and put on a quick drying top coat.

I then painted on the sponge half and half the colours and sponged on to the nails,  (two coats) followed by a top coat and viola:

I really like this vertical gradient and I love the colour combination.

Mint and Rose Decal Skittlette - 17 June 2015

Another manicure using water decals.  This time I've used full nail decals.  But being the frugal being that I am, I've managed to get one and a half nails out of one decal, how cool is that.  So many times I see ladies use the whole decal on one nail and half of it is just filed off, what a waste.

Nope, not me though, I measured out what I needed for the full nail, then cut the rest to shape and used it to do a french nail on the middle finger.  Again I used some nail studs to finish off the look.

I did not take pics of the nail polish I used, but I think for the pinkie it is Minted by Sally Hansen.
